Hello World ve Android Studio 1 | AS3

0 2,735

Hello World ve Android Studio | Android Serisi 3. Tutorial

Geçen Android Tanıma ve Virtual Device Kurulumu | AS2 yazımda proje oluşturmayı ve oluşturduğumuz uygulamayı test etmek için gerekli olan Virtual Device kurulumunu yapmıştık. Bu yazıda proje structure ile ilgili bilgiler vereceğim.

Android Studio her açılışta bizi böyle bir kutucuk ile karşılıyor.

 

 

 

Adından da anlaşılacağı gibi Android Studio her açılışta bize kendisi ile ilgili güzel ipucuları veriyor, bunları okumakta fayda var. Geçen yazıda projeyi oluşturmuş ve öylece bırakmıştık. Her yeni proje açılışında Android Studio bizi boş bir ekran ile karşılıyor. Sol tarafta  dikey bir şekilde bulunan “Project” bölümüne tıklayıp proje dizin yapısını görebiliriz. Buna tıkladığımızda iki bölüm görüyoruz: app ve Gradle Scripts. app, kodlarımızın yer aldığı bölüm. Buna tıkladığımızda bizim için asıl önemli olan üç klasör görüyoruz: manifests, java ve res. manifests, içinde gördüğünüz gibi “AndroidManifest.xml” dosyasını bulunduruyor. Bu dosyayı adı ile ilişkilendirebiliriz. Manifesto, TDK Türkçe Sözlük 2. maddesine göre bildiri demektir. Yani bu dosyada uygulama ile ilgili ayarlar, bilgiler, bildiriler bulunuyor. Mesela uygulama ismi, uygulama iconu, sınıflarımızın durumu, temalar gibi bildiriler bulunuyor. Bunlara yeri geldikçe daha detaylı değineceğiz.

java klasörü ise uygulama ile Java kodlarının bulunduğu klasör. Bu klasörü açtığımızda bizi hatırlayacağınız gibi proje oluştururken verdiğimiz paket ismi bizi karşıladı. Ayrıca ilk paketin altında da yine proje oluştururken son aşamada aklımızda tutalım dediğim isim ile karşılaştık. Sanıyorum taşlar şimdi daha iyi oturdu yerine. res klasörü ise uygulamamızın design bölümü ile ilgili xml dosyalarının bulunduğu klasör. Proje yapısı ile ilgili vereceğim bilgiler şu anlık bu kadar.

 

 

Android Studio’da üst kısımda uygulama yazarken işimizi kolaylaştıran çeşitli kısa yol tuşları da bulunuyor. Save, Run vs. Bunların ne işine yaradığına tuşun üstüne gelerek bakmanızı tavsiye ederim.

Bir sonraki yazıda ilk uygulamamız “Hello World”’ü emulator üzerinde çalıştıracağız.

Email adresiniz yayınlanmayacaktır.